Common Caution Lighting and Interpretations



Identify typical caution lights in your car and understand their significances to make sure risk-free driving.

The most typical warning lights include the check engine light, which signifies concerns with the engine or emissions system. If this light begins, it's vital to have your automobile examined immediately.

The oil stress alerting light suggests reduced oil stress, calling for prompt interest to stop engine damage.

A blinking battery light could suggest a faulty billing system, potentially leaving you stranded if not dealt with.

The t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) light signals you to low tire pressure, affecting automobile stability and gas efficiency. Disregarding this can lead to dangerous driving problems.

The abdominal muscle light suggests an issue with the anti-lock stopping system, jeopardizing your capacity to stop swiftly in emergency situations.

Last but not least, the coolant temperature level advising light warns of engine overheating, which can cause extreme damage otherwise resolved swiftly.

Recognizing these usual warning lights will help you resolve problems without delay and keep secure driving problems.

DIY Troubleshooting Tips



If you notice a caution light on your dashboard, there are a few DIY fixing ideas you can try prior to looking for specialist help.

The initial step is to consult your automobile's guidebook to understand what the details caution light indicates. Often the concern can be as easy as a loose gas cap causing the check engine light. Tightening up the gas cap may settle the trouble.

One more usual concern is a reduced battery, which can activate different alerting lights. Examining the battery connections for corrosion and ensuring they're safe may take care of the trouble.



If a warning light lingers, you can attempt resetting it by separating the vehicle's battery for a few mins and after that reconnecting it. Furthermore, inspecting your vehicle's fluid levels, such as oil, coolant, and brake liquid, can aid troubleshoot alerting lights connected to these systems.
